    Hey guys, I finally decided to create a profile on here. Have been reading up on the forum since I bought my XJ about 3 weeks ago. So much great information on here. This is my first bike and I am super excited about it. Bike has about 14k miles on it and since I have owned it have been trying to correct some of the problems with the bike. Some of the main things were the plugs were the originals to the bike (YIKES) and the oil had not been changed in 5+ years. (previous owner used the only change it after 3K miles mentality. He owned it for 5 years and only put on 2k miles. Shame.) Since fixing those two things the bike is idling much better now. Still not as well as I would like so the Carbs probably need sync'd and tuned based on what I am reading on here, just not sure if I am mechanically inclined enought to tackle that undertaking.

    Don't forget to check your back brakes for delamination. oh yeah and check your valve clearances as well before worrying about your carb sync. Without having your valves in spec you'll spin your wheels trying to get the carbs synched properly. It's not a tough job, bigfitz has a great howto in the 'faq suggestion' site...
